WDAY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

441 of the 4,368 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Workday (WDAY)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$17.9B — down 5.9% from $19B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 69 funds opened new WDAY positions and 61 closed out — a net gain of 8 holders — while 170 added to existing stakes and 114 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Sands Capital Management, adding an estimated $250M.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$182M.
